What's The Definition Of Devastating?
devastating
If you describe something as devastating, you are emphasizing that it is very harmful or damaging. adjective: You can use devastating to emphasize that something is very shocking, upsetting, or terrible. adjective: You can use devastating to emphasize that something or someone is very impressive. devastating in American English adjective: tending or threatening to devastate devastating in British English adjective: extremely effective in a destructive way |
